Transaction 145b6cc1095085792acca1a8fd7b44edb58691493a12338c1dcf3bfdde25f94c
1 Input
1 Output
-
145b6cc1095085792acca1a8fd7b44edb58691493a12338c1dcf3bfdde25f94c:0
- value
- 20958426
- script pubkey
- OP_0 OP_PUSHBYTES_32 01f71319168020b1e2358f76211e16fca2a24da69ad6a070680997ba25701792
- address
- bc1qq8m3xxgksqstrc343amzz8sklj32yndxntt2qurgpxtm5ftsz7fqc39aru